Understanding Acne and Its Scarring

Acne occurs when hair follicles become clogged with oil, dead skin cells, and bacteria. It's a common skin condition that affects people of all ages, but it is most prevalent in teenagers and young adults. When acne heals, it can leave behind scars, which may vary in appearance and treatment requirement. There are generally two types of scars: atrophic (depressed) scars and hypertrophic (raised) scars. Atrophic scars occur when insufficient collagen is produced during the healing process, resulting in divots or pits in the skin. Hypertrophic scars, on the other hand, are raised and occur when too much collagen is produced. Understanding the type of scarring you have is essential for selecting an effective treatment option.

Common Treatment Options for Acne Scars

Several treatment options are available for acne scars, depending on their type and severity. Topical treatments, such as creams containing retinoids, alpha hydroxy acids, or salicylic acid, can improve skin texture and promote cell turnover. In addition, professional treatments, such as chemical peels, microdermabrasion, and laser therapies, are effective in reducing the appearance of scars by removing the outer layers of skin or stimulating collagen production. Frequently Asked Questions

What is acne?

Acne is a prevalent dermatological issue that presents itself with pimples, blackheads, and cysts, mainly on facial areas, the back, and the shoulders.

What is the best treatment for acne scars?

The optimal treatment for acne scars depends on the scar type and severity, with available options including chemical peels, laser therapies, and topical treatments such as retinoids.

How do pimple patches work?

Pimple patches function by drawing out excess fluid and pus from pimples, while also shielding the area from germs, thereby facilitating quicker healing.

Are all pimple patches the same?

No, there is variation among pimple patches regarding size, absorption ability, and active components, which can affect their overall effectiveness.

Can acne scars fade over time?

Absolutely, numerous acne scars can diminish over time, particularly with appropriate treatment and skincare, although noticeable improvements may take months or even years.
